EFFICIENCY AND JUSTICE IN EUROPEAN CONTRACT LAW

2008

Abstract: In the last century, refl ections on contract law have been almost entirely dominated by classical contract theory and laissez–faire ideology, while open considerations of effi ciency and justice have played a marginal role. The rise of European contract law has gradually led to the abandonment of traditional arguments typical of national private laws and has sparked a growing debate on effi ciency and justice. Age and case mix-standardised survival for all cancer patients in Europe 1999-2007: Results of EUROCARE-5, a population-based study

2015

Background: Overall survival after cancer is frequently used when assessing a health care service’s performance as a whole. It is mainly used by the public, politicians and the media, and is often dismissed by clinicians because of the heterogeneous mix of different cancers, risk factors and treatment modalities. Here we give survival details for all cancers combined in Europe, correlating it with economic variables to suggest reasons for differences. What You Should Know About Carbon Markets

2008

Since the entry into force of the Kyoto Protocol, carbon trading has been in continuous expansion. In this paper, we review the origins of carbon trading in order to understand how carbon trading works in Europe and, specifically, the functioning of the European Union Emission Trading Scheme (EU ETS) and the workings of several spot, futures and options markets where European Union Allowances are traded. As well, the linking of the EU ETS with the other United Nations carbon markets is also studied.

Algunas reflexiones acerca de la stjue de 9 de julio de 2020 sobre los pactos novatorios en materia de cláusulas suelo

2021

The Sentence of the Court of Justice of the European Union of July 9, 2020 comes to answer the five questions that, in its preliminary question, the Court of First Instance and Instruction No. 3 of Teruel asks about the validity of the new agreements in the context of the floor clauses, establishing jurisprudential doctrine on this matter about which our Supreme Court had previously ruled in its Judgments of October 16, 2017, in the sense of considering the agreed floor clause null as a consequence of the novation agreement and, subsequently, those of April 11, 2018 and September 13, 2018 in the opposite direction, declaring that the novation agreement was valid.
